Senior Policy Advisor – National Security & Defense Policy | Washington, DC
10+ Years' Experience | Capitol Hill or Executive Branch Background | High-Impact Government Affairs

A nationally respected, bipartisan Lobbying & Public Policy practice is seeking a Senior Policy Advisor to join its Washington, DC office, with a focus on national security and defense policy. This role is ideal for a policy professional who thrives at the intersection of legislative strategy, government relations, and regulatory advocacy—and is ready to lead on the most pressing national security issues of our time.

You’ll join a cross-functional, mission-aligned team of former government, military, and private sector professionals who guide clients through the full lifecycle of legislative and executive branch engagement, especially in defense appropriations, policy development, and regulatory authorization.

What You’ll Do:

  • Serve as a senior advisor on national security and defense-related policy issues

  • Monitor, analyze, and influence federal legislation, budgets, and authorizations

  • Interface with congressional and executive branch decision-makers and agencies of jurisdiction

  • Draft strategic communications, position papers, and policy briefings

  • Lead client relationships and help shape policy agendas aligned with national security priorities

  • Collaborate across departments in a full-service firm environment

What We’re Looking For:

  • 10+ years of experience in national security/defense policy, with expertise in federal legislative or executive branch processes

  • Experience on Capitol Hill (especially on national security committees) or at an executive branch agency of jurisdiction

  • Bachelor’s degree required; JD or Master’s degree strongly preferred

  • Demonstrated excellence in writing, communication, and policy analysis

  • Values-driven mindset aligned with the firm’s core commitments: future-focused, diversity-minded, collaborative, service-oriented, and dedicated to excellence
